British Court Sentences Two Cryptocurrency Scammers to Prison, Involving $2 Million

By: theblockbeats.news|2025/07/08 15:21:54

BlockBeats News, July 8th, according to Decrypt, the UK court has sentenced two criminals to prison for luring 65 victims to invest in a fake cryptocurrency advisory company through phone calls.

These two individuals were convicted of selling fake cryptocurrency investments, defrauding at least 65 investors of a total of approximately $2 million, and were sentenced to a total of 12 years in prison.
